Job Corps Scholars Program

Approximately 20 successful applicants will receive awards of $1,186,90 0. Through this announcement, the Job Corps Scholars Program will serve Job Corps eligible youth enrolled at selected community colleges, HBCUs and TCCUs.

For students designated by the grantees as “Job Corps Scholars,”

credit:


these educational institutions will provide free tuition for their first year in the Job Corps Scholars program, career technical training, and intensive personal and career counseling services to support and facilitate completion of the program.

In addition, employment counseling services will be provided, including follow-up employment services.

These projects will serve low income young adults between the ages of 16 to 24 who have at least one characteristic that is a barrier to education and employment listed in the FOA.

Additional Information of Eligibility:
Accredited, two-year, public community colleges; accredited, public, two- and four-year historically Black colleges and universities or HBCUs, and accredited, two- and four-year tribal colleges and universities or TCCUs with at least one certification training program that can be completed in 12 months or less.
